Немного фона: Я в настоящее время использую Поставщиков Memcached для управления состоянием сеанса в моем приложении ASP.NET. Это предоставляет средства для использования SQL Server как механизм хранения нейтрализации (когда сессии должны быть очищены от memcached кэша). Я хотел бы посмотреть на создание поставщика для RavenDB, поскольку это будет намного более производительно для этого вида задачи.
Мой вопрос, кто-либо реализовал такую вещь? (или что-то подобное?) - я не хотел бы изобрести велосипед. Google не приводит ни к каким полезным результатам (кроме моего вопроса об этом в самой группе RavenDB), таким образом, я думал, что отвечу на этот вопрос непосредственно сообществу Переполнения стека.
Насколько я знаю, нет. RavenDB - довольно активный проект, а Memcached практически мертв уже 2 года и остается 32-битным. Возможно, вам лучше просто запустить RavenDB под IIS
ОК, поэтому с точки зрения кода он не станет меньше, чем этот - один файл: http://sourceforge.net/projects/aspnetsessmysql/files/MySqlSessionStateStore. cs / download